Sterility testing is carried out on pharmaceutical products to detect any practical microorganisms that would contaminate the products. There are two most important methods for sterility testing - membrane filtration and direct inoculation. Membrane filtration consists of filtering a sample by way of a membrane and incubating parts in the membrane in lifestyle media to detect any microbes.
